2-Day Hyderabad City Experiences Itinerary in June 2023

  1. Day 1: Charminar
    15 minutes (4.5 km) from Hyderabad Marriott Hotel & Convention Centre

    Start your first day in Hyderabad at one of its most iconic landmarks, the Charminar. Built in 1591, this monument is a perfect example of Islamic architecture with its four minarets and intricate stonework. Take a walk around the area and explore the bustling streets filled with shops selling traditional bangles, pearls, and other souvenirs. You can also visit the nearby Chowmahalla Palace, a UNESCO World Heritage site, which was the former residence of the Nizams.

  2. Day 1: Golconda Fort
    25 minutes (10.5 km) from Charminar

    After lunch, head to Golconda Fort, a massive fortress built in the 16th century. The fort offers stunning views of the city and is famous for its acoustic system, where a clap at the entrance can be heard at the highest point almost a kilometre away. You can also explore the beautiful gardens and the famous Fateh Darwaza gate, which is said to have never been closed.

  3. Day 1: Hussain Sagar Lake
    15 minutes (6.5 km) from Golconda Fort

    End your day with a visit to the famous Hussain Sagar Lake, one of the largest man-made lakes in Asia. Take a stroll along the lake, and admire the beautiful statue of Lord Buddha located in the middle of the lake, which is illuminated in the evenings. You can also visit the nearby NTR Gardens, a popular amusement park, and take a boat ride to get a closer look at the statue.

  4. Day 2: Salar Jung Museum
    15 minutes (5.5 km) from Hyderabad Marriott Hotel & Convention Centre

    Start your second day by visiting the Salar Jung Museum, one of the three national museums in India. The museum is home to an extensive collection of art, antiques, and artefacts from all over the world dating back to the 1st century. You can spend hours exploring the different galleries, including the Jade Room, Indian Art, and European Paintings.

  5. Day 2: Ramoji Film City
    1 hour 15 minutes (35 km) from Salar Jung Museum

    After lunch, head to Ramoji Film City, the largest integrated film city in the world. The film city offers a variety of experiences, including movie sets, amusement parks, and adventure sports. Take a guided tour of the movie sets used for Bollywood and Tollywood movies, or explore the Butterfly Park, where you can see over 100 species of butterflies. You can also watch a live show or stunt performance at Eureka, the largest stunt show in the world.

Time and Costs Estimates

  • Charminar (1-2 hours, free)
  • Chowmahalla Palace (1-2 hours, INR 80)
  • Golconda Fort (2-3 hours, INR 50)
  • Hussain Sagar Lake (1-2 hours, free)
  • NTR Gardens (1-2 hours, INR 20)
  • Salar Jung Museum (2-3 hours, INR 20)
  • Ramoji Film City (4-5 hours, INR 1,600)
  • Total Estimated Costs: INR 1,770
